DESCRIPTION:OWU alum and famed Japan scholar Ezra Vogel &rsquo\;50 reminiscese with David Plath about their first-time field research in Japan in the late 1950s
In celebration of the final meeting of The Midwest Japan Seminar for 2018-19\, host Dr. Anne Sokolsky (Department of Comparative Literature) is pleased to announce in the spirit of a Japanese-style taidan (対談)\, a conversation between famed Japan scholar and OWU alumnus Dr. Ezra Vogel &rsquo\;50 and long-time colleague and friend Dr. David Plath. They will talk about their early years doing social science research in Japan.
Refreshments will be served.
